Understanding Damaged Composite Doors: Causes, Repairs, and Maintenance

Composite doors are growing significantly popular across homes and business residential or commercial properties, thanks to their aesthetic appeal, durability, and energy performance. However, like any entrance function subjected to the components and day-to-day use, they can sustain damage over time. Understanding the causes of damage, the types of repairs offered, and how to keep these doors can extend their life expectancy and guarantee they carry out optimally.

What Is a Composite Door?

A composite door is built from a mix of materials that integrate the advantages of each to develop a robust and attractive entrance service. Normally, these doors consist of:

  • A strong core: This core is frequently made from a material like wood or foam, providing strength and insulation.
  • Glass-reinforced plastic (GRP): The exterior is often covered with a strong layer of GRP, which provides durability and weather resistance.
  • PVC and other materials: Some composite doors also include layers of PVC or other artificial materials for included toughness.

This structure implies that composite doors do not warp, crack, or swell like standard wooden doors, but they can still suffer from a series of damage.

Typical Causes of Damage

While Composite door expert doors are designed to hold up against a variety of threats, a number of aspects can result in damage gradually:

  1. Weather Conditions: Composite doors are usually weather-resistant, however intense wind, rain, or sunlight can trigger fading, discoloration, and even surface wear.

  2. Impact Damage: Accidental bumps from bicycles, furniture, or even family pets can develop dents or scratches on the surface of a composite door.

  3. Incorrect Installation: If a composite door is not installed properly, it may not align appropriately within the frame, causing stress that can trigger warping or other types of damage.

  4. Wear and Tear: Frequent use, such as day-to-day opening and closing, can cause endure hinges or locking systems, which can eventually affect the overall stability of the door.

  5. Pest Infestation: In some cases, bugs can damage the door's frame or core structure, particularly if the door is not effectively sealed.

Indications of Damage

Being vigilant can help homeowners recognize early signs of damage. Typical indications consist of:

  • Fading or peeling paint or finish.
  • Deforming or misalignment (difficulty in opening or closing).
  • Visible scratches, dents, or chips in the surface area.
  • Cracks in the housing or core.
  • The presence of water or moisture ingress.

Repairing a Damaged Composite Door

Attending to damage to a composite door can typically be attained through the following techniques:

Minor Scuffs and Scratches

For superficial scuffs or scratches, property owners can think about the following actions:

  • Clean the Area: Start by cleaning the damaged location with a moderate cleaning agent and water.
  • Colour Matching: Use a color-matched wood filler or touch-up paint to fill out small scratches.
  • Sanding: For much deeper scratches, light sanding followed by repainting might be required.

Dent Repair

For more noticable damages, the following technique can be used:

  1. Heat Application: Carefully using heat (like from a hairdryer) might assist to broaden the surface and permit it to return to its original shape.

  2. Filling: For relentless damages, a filler that matches the door's color can be applied, sanded smooth, and painted over.

Replacement Parts

If the damage includes hinges or locks:

  • Hinge Replacement: Ensure the door runs efficiently by replacing any damaged hinges.

  • Lock Replacement: If the locking mechanism is jeopardized, replacing it is essential for security.

Water Damage

If water ingress has taken place:

  • Dry Thoroughly: Remove any excess moisture.

  • Sealant Application: Apply a water resistant sealant to the impacted locations to prevent more damage.

In extreme cases, it might be required to talk to a professional to change the door or considerable parts of it.

Routine Maintenance Tips

To lengthen the lifespan of composite doors and avoid damage, regular maintenance is vital:

  • Routine Cleaning: Regularly clean the door using mild soap and water. Prevent abrasive cleaners that might scratch the surface area.

  • Check Seals and Defects: Inspect seals regularly for signs of destruction and replace any worn parts.

  • Oil Hardware: Apply lubricant to hinges and locks to make sure smooth operation and prevent concerns related to rust or corrosion.

  • Avoid Excessive Force: Use the door gently to avoid unneeded pressure on the frame and hinges.

Frequently Asked Questions About Damaged Composite Doors

Q1: Can a composite door be fixed if it has water damage?

Yes, minor water damage can frequently be addressed with drying methods and the application of sealants. However, extensive damage might require replacement to guarantee structural integrity.

Q2: How often should a composite door be preserved?

Regular maintenance should occur a minimum of twice a year. Routine assessments enable property owners to attend to minor concerns before they intensify into significant problems.

Q3: Is it expensive to repair a damaged composite door?

Repair costs vary based upon the extent of the damage. Small repairs might only require low-cost materials, while considerable concerns could demand professional services or door replacement.

Q4: Are cracked composite doors still safe?

A split composite door may not offer the level of security that is essential. It's recommended to repair or replace damaged doors to make sure security and thermal efficiency.

Q5: How can I prevent my composite door from getting damaged?

Preventative procedures include routine cleansing, using sealant to vulnerable areas, and being mindful of effect and wear from day-to-day use.

By remaining notified about the possible issues related to composite doors and taking proactive procedures, property owners can enjoy the lasting benefits these doors offer while minimizing the requirement for repairs.
